Ethereum
Block
21332116
0x5967596e0e3bb6107c154c2a104f312fa63dc09d
EOA
Active on
Ethereum with -- and
75 txns
Funded by
0xd59d
…
1f4b
via
0x3069
…
b36e
First active
8 years ago
Last active
3 months ago
Loading...